New DILAN presentation at Bordeaux University

Our colleagues Alexandra Reynolds and Susan Birch-Becaas presented DILAN to a French audience on 10th February. As part of the online seminar “International Projects” organised by the Commission for Internationalisation and Plurilingualism of Bordeaux University, our colleagues from WP2, Alexandra Reynolds and Susan Birch-Becaas, presented “DILAN: Digital Language and Communication Training for EU Scientists”. Women scientists’ digital science practices

Little research has been conducted on composing digital genres for science communication to diverse audiences from the perspective of both genres and gender. Oana Carciu and Rosana Villares tackled this issue in the 22nd AELFE international conference (6-7 Sept, Budapest), where they their latest research on women scientists’ digital science practices.
